🔺 Basic Shapes & Properties
Find the area of a rectangle with length 8 cm and width 5 cm
Area =
Hint: Area = length × width
Find the perimeter of a square with side length 6 cm
Perimeter =
Hint: Perimeter = 4 × side length
What is the sum of interior angles in a triangle?
Hint: All triangles have the same angle sum
📐 Triangle Properties & Calculations
Classify this triangle by its angles: angles 30°, 60°, 90°
Hint: Look for a 90° angle
Find the area of a triangle with base 10 cm and height 6 cm
Area =
Hint: Area = (base × height) ÷ 2
Use Pythagorean theorem: legs 3 and 4, find hypotenuse
Hypotenuse =
Hint: a² + b² = c², where c is the hypotenuse
Find missing angle: angles given are 45° and 60°
Third angle =
Hint: Angles in a triangle sum to 180°
🔲 Quadrilateral Properties
Find area of a parallelogram: base 12 cm, height 8 cm
Area =
Hint: Area = base × height (same as rectangle)
Find area of a trapezoid: parallel sides 8 cm and 12 cm, height 5 cm
Area =
Hint: Area = (sum of parallel sides × height) ÷ 2
What property do opposite angles in a parallelogram have?
Hint: Opposite sides are also equal and parallel
⭕ Circle Calculations
Find circumference of a circle with radius 7 cm
Circumference ≈
Hint: C = 2πr (use π ≈ 3.14)
Find area of a circle with diameter 10 cm
Area ≈
Hint: First find radius (diameter ÷ 2), then A = πr²
Find the measure of a central angle that intercepts an arc of 60°
Central angle =
Hint: Central angle equals intercepted arc
📦 3D Shapes & Volume
Find volume of a cube with side length 4 cm
Volume =
Hint: Volume = side³
Find volume of a rectangular prism: 5 × 3 × 7 cm
Volume =
Hint: Volume = length × width × height
Find surface area of a sphere with radius 3 cm
Surface Area ≈
Hint: Surface Area = 4πr²
📍 Coordinate Geometry
Find distance between points (2,3) and (5,7)
Distance =
Hint: Use distance formula: √[(x₂-x₁)² + (y₂-y₁)²]
Find slope of line through (1,2) and (4,8)
Slope =
Hint: Slope = (y₂-y₁)/(x₂-x₁)
Write equation of line with slope 3 through (2,5)
y =
Hint: Use point-slope form: y - y₁ = m(x - x₁)
